## Changelog — Tidewell Sweeper v3.2

Heads up, support folks: we changed the sweeper defaults. It now runs nightly instead of weekly, and soft-deletes records for 14 days before purging (was 7). Customers on the old defaults will see shorter retention unless they've overridden it, so expect a few tickets. The new out-of-the-box settings are listed below.

config for tagaf-bawif:
[norok]
host = norok.ordinworks.local
user = norok_svc
database = norok_prod

Subject: DR drill next week — template rendering impact

Hello plugin authors,

As part of the Quillforge disaster-recovery drill, we will fail over the rendering cluster to the Larkspur region on Tuesday. Expect template render times to increase by up to 300ms during the window. No action is needed in your plugins, but please avoid publishing new template packs that day. If your sandbox account gets locked during failover, restore access with the passphrase below.

unlock words, bawef-kahap: sorax-sorir-quenys-aldok

INTERNAL MEMO — Board of Directors

Effective next Monday, Varrow Systems will pause all external hiring within the Coastal Logistics Division. The decision follows a careful review by Director Helma Trask, who found headcount growth outpacing contracted volume by a considerable margin. Existing offers will be honoured; internal transfers remain permitted with divisional sign-off. We will reassess the freeze at the close of the quarter. The strategic context is summarised in the confidential note below.

internal memo for hahip-tawip: Wenmirox Freight is in early talks to buy Zorixek Partners for about $366.8 million. The Istir launch date is October 9, and nothing goes to the press before then. Legal wants the Juloxix Partners term sheet countersigned before January 11.